Linton steps down as lawmaker for PPP

John Linton, who additionally goes by the title Ihn Yo-han, departs from the Nationwide Meeting’s press halls after saying his resignation as a lawmaker for the conservative Individuals Energy Social gathering. (Yonhap)

John Linton, higher often known as Ihn Yo-han in Korea, introduced on Wednesday that he was stepping down as a lawmaker for the Individuals Energy Social gathering (PPP).

In his announcement, he expressed his “hope to conclude a 12 months and a half of exercise in parliamentary politics, depart my place as a Nationwide Meeting member, and return to my foremost occupation.”

In a press convention on the Nationwide Meeting press heart that day, Linton confused that “political actions based mostly purely on partisan logic are inflicting difficulties for the general public and creating an impediment to nationwide growth.”

“The one manner nationwide unity might be achieved is after we depart behind black-and-white ‘bloc logic,’” he mentioned.

Linton additionally mentioned the “unlucky developments which have continued over the past 12 months for the reason that Yoon Suk-yeol administration’s martial legislation declaration are one thing that must be overcome for the sake of the Republic of Korea’s future.”

“There isn’t any change with out sacrifice. I need to begin by setting apart all vested pursuits and returning to my occupation to contribute to nationwide unity and nationwide growth,” he continued.

Linton, who’s a doctor, mentioned he wished to “keep on the spirit of my forebears who’ve contributed and devoted themselves to the Republic of Korea for the previous 130 years.”

“Humanitarian follow specifically is a paramount worth that I have to uphold going ahead,” he added.

Linton reportedly knowledgeable the PPP management of his intent to resign a day earlier.

In a gathering with reporters on Wednesday, PPP supreme council senior member Shin Dong-uk defined, “The occasion chief made nice efforts to dissuade [Linton] this morning, however he defined that he might not proceed performing his position as a lawmaker in a political state of affairs that was being pushed in a single course, and that he felt he ought to categorical his views on this manner.”

Shin additional defined Linton’s message as expressing his intent to “abandon vested pursuits and step down as a result of want for somebody to make a sacrifice with regard to the state of affairs between the ruling and opposition events, which has left the Nationwide Meeting unable to operate usually.”

Linton’s parliamentary profession started when he was elected as a proportional illustration lawmaker within the normal election on April 10 of final 12 months. A Korean citizen named in 2012 because the Republic of Korea’s “first particular naturalization topic,” Linton was appointed in October 2023 to move a PPP reform committee throughout Kim Gi-hyeon’s interval as occasion chief. Battle ensued, and his time main inner reform efforts underneath the Yoon administration ended with him stepping down round 40 days after his appointment.

With Linton’s announcement of his resignation, his seat within the Nationwide Meeting is anticipated to cross to the legal professional Lee So-hee, a member of the PPP particular organizational reinforcement committee whose quantity is subsequent on the proportional illustration listing.
